What is The war in Southwest Virginia, 1861-65 about?

This is the only book on that crucial military department. Over fifty battles waged in an attempt to destroy the Confederacy's only source of salt & lead. Crack Union troops under excellent generals like Crook, Stoneman, & Burbridge launched numerous attacks into the area. The Dixie boys manned the trenches & braved overwhelming odds. Southern generals like Breckinridge, Jackson, "Grumble" Jones, & "The Devil" Morgan struggled valiantly to maintain the critical war materials flow to General Lee.
